There is a wade between Havant and Hayling Island, where Chichester Harbour meets Langstone Harbour. Unfortunately, after the road bridge was built to the island, a deep-water channel was cut across the wade, so at low water you can see it leading away from the shore, and then there is a 20-yard gap before it resumes.
This gap in the wade would have been cut before AR used to sail in Chichester Harbour.
